Ejemplo n.º 1
0
def test_remetente_email(remetente):
    enviador = Enviador()
    resultado = enviador.enviar(
        remetente,
        '*****@*****.**',
        'Análise de conteúdo',
        'Relatório de análise de conteúdo'
    )
    assert remetente in resultado
Ejemplo n.º 2
0
def test_remetente(remetente):
    enviador = Enviador()
    resultado = enviador.enviar(
        remetente,  # remetente
        '*****@*****.**',  # destinatário
        'Assunto',
        'Conteúdo',
    )
    assert remetente in resultado
def test_remetente_invalido(remetente):
    enviador = Enviador()
    with pytest.raises(EmailInvalido):
        enviador.enviar(
            remetente,
            '*****@*****.**',
            'Curso Python Pro',
            'Primeira turma Guido Von Rossum aberta.'
        )
def test_remetente(destinatario):
    enviador = Enviador()
    resultado = enviador.enviar(
        destinatario,
        '*****@*****.**',
        'Curso Python Pro',
        'Primeira turma Guido Von Rossum aberta.'
    )
    assert destinatario in resultado
def test_remetente_invalido(remetente):
    enviador = Enviador()
    with pytest.raises(EmailInvalido):
        enviador.enviar(
            remetente,
            '*****@*****.**',
            'alguma coisa',
            'nada fejaozada'
        )
def test_remetente(destinatario):
    enviador = Enviador()
    resultado = enviador.enviar(
        destinatario,
        '*****@*****.**',
        'alguma coisa',
        'nada fejaozada'
    )
    assert destinatario in resultado
Ejemplo n.º 7
0
def test_remetente_invalido(remetente):
    enviador = Enviador()
    # Gerenciador de Contexto
    with pytest.raises(EmailInvalido):
        resultado = enviador.enviar(
            remetente,
            '*****@*****.**',
            'Análise de conteúdo',
            'Relatório de análise de conteúdo'
        )
        return resultado
Ejemplo n.º 8
0
def test_criar_enviador_de_email():
    enviador = Enviador()
    assert enviador is not None
Ejemplo n.º 9
0
def test_remetente_invalido(remetente):
    enviador = Enviador()
    with pytest.raises(EmailInvalido):
        enviador.enviar(remetente, '*****@*****.**', 'Assunto', 'Conteúdo')
Ejemplo n.º 10
0
def test_remetente_invalido(remetente):
    enviador = Enviador()
    with pytest.raises(EmailInvalido):
        enviador.enviar(remetente, '*****@*****.**',
                        'Cursos Python Pro',
                        'Primeira turma Guido Von Rossum aberta.')
Ejemplo n.º 11
0
def test_remetente(remetente):
    enviador = Enviador()
    resultado = enviador.enviar(remetente, '*****@*****.**',
                                'Cursos Python Pro',
                                'Primeira turma Guido Von Rossum aberta.')
    assert remetente in resultado